1732,MEXICO. 8 Reales, 1732-MoF. Philip V (1700-46). NGC VG Details--Environmental Damage.26.70 gms. KM-47a; Cal-type-142#764. Bold date, mintmark and assayer's letters.Pedigree: From the David Gray Collection. Purchased from Frank Sedwick April 27, 1995. Ex: Vliegenthart.
